Item 8.01  Other Events.
 
As a result of the completion of the registered direct offering of shares of common stock and warrants referenced in Item 7.01 above, certain outstanding warrants of the Company will be adjusted as follows:
 
 
o
the aggregate number of shares of common stock issuable upon the exercise of the Company’s Series B warrants will increase from 3,918,376 to 4,445,276 shares and the exercise price will decrease from $5.99 to $5.28 per share.
 
 
o
the aggregate number of shares of common stock issuable upon the exercise of the Company’s Series C warrants will increase from 464,852 to 530,297 shares and the exercise price will decrease from $6.32 to $5.54 per share.
 
 
o
the exercise price of the Company’s warrants issued in March 2010 will decrease from $4.50 to $4.00 per share.
